What is the difference between Associate Audio Engineer vs Audio Technician?
| Aspect | Associate Audio Engineer | Audio Technician |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Associate degree or certification in audio engineering or related field | High school diploma; technical training or certification preferred |
| Work Environment | Recording studios, live event venues, broadcast facilities | Concerts, theaters, broadcast stations, live events |
| Job Responsibilities | Assist in recording, mixing, editing audio; support senior engineers | Set up, operate, and maintain audio equipment during events or recordings |
Associate Audio Engineers typically have formal training and assist senior engineers in recording and mixing audio, working in studios or broadcast environments. Audio Technicians focus on setting up and operating audio equipment during live events or recordings, often with technical certifications. Both roles are essential in audio production but differ mainly in responsibilities and work settings.

General Description
SUNY Niagara has a need for a part time Music/Theatre Instructor for our Introduction to Sound course.
This course is taught in person in a classroom setting on our Sanborn, NY campus. This is a lecture-demonstration-laboratory-performance and operation course. The content areas include responsibility of an audio engineer, principles of sound, equipment, all aspects of audio production from pre-production through post-production.
The practical experience would be provided through participation in one or more of the productions presented in the theatre space (not limited to theatre productions) and any other available relevant audio related productions that may happen throughout the semester.
